Output 43fe715dde37044324d7d17139f66d22be80fb1b86df27f94dd5bb10e0e61918:1

value
169660679
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bcd270170b859c62a6af1e1d49c599a2bbc600b OP_EQUALVERIFY OP_CHECKSIG
address
LWWZ93XgMG4UcFRw8nkSKtMyDYrSXU8g56
transaction
43fe715dde37044324d7d17139f66d22be80fb1b86df27f94dd5bb10e0e61918
spent
true